> After installing this I get the following error: "The procedure
> entry point cygwin_conv_to_full_posix_path could not be located in
> the dynamic link library G:\cygwin64\bin\bash.exe"

Really?  Bash is still using this old entry point?  This API is
deprecated since 1.7.0, so I took the liberty to remove it from x86_64
Cygwin entirely.

Eric?  Can you please switch bash to the recent cygwin_conv_path API?

For the time being, use dash or tcsh, or patch bash yourself to use
cygwin_conv_path.
